The property

Immaculately-presented, four bedroom, traditional stone-built mid terrace, with period features, conveniently located in a quiet residential street in the Shandon area, south-west of Edinburgh centre. The impressive entrance hallway, with victorian tiled floor and stone staircase, gives access to all rooms downstairs. The spacious and bright, front-facing, living room comprises sash and case windows, ornate cornice work, and gas fire with marble fireplace. The modern fitted kitchen boasts integrated electric oven, microwave, gas hob and canopy, laminate flooring, and leads to a lower level dining area with built-in cupboard and ample room for dining furniture. To the rear of the property is a WC and a utility room with floor to ceiling storage units. Set off the upper floor hallway, with decorative stained glass window, are four double bedrooms, decorated to the highest standard, with sash and case windows, and ornate cornice work throughout. The family bathroom is tastefully decorated with an all-white suite, mixer shower, recessed downlighting, and fully tiled splash back
